From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:
Hospitalize \Hos"pi*tal*ize\, v. t.
1. (Med.) To render (a building) unfit for habitation, by
long continued use as a hospital. [Archaic]
[1913 Webster]
2. To place (a person) in a hospital in order to receive
medical treatment, observation, or for rest.
Syn: hospitalise.
[PJC]
From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:
hospitalize
v : admit into a hospital; "Mother had to be hospitalized
because her blood pressure was too high" [syn: {hospitalise}]
